[QUOTE="Cam Banks, post: 1751092, member: 3817"] Sure they do. :) That's what I did in the Dragonlance DM's Screen 32-page booklet - explained how all of the MM core monsters fit into Dragonlance, especially some which you otherwise wouldn't know what to do with. October 1st sees the release of the [I]War of the Lance[/I] campaign sourcebook, which is 320 pages, of which around 90+ of those are detailed geography and regional information. There's an extensive timeline, including a separate historical outline of the war itself, major battles, statistics for almost all of the major (and some minor) characters, unit descriptions for the dragonarmies, Whitestone forces and independents, background material on all of the races, magic items, new spells, feats, new prestige classes, a new core class... It is huge. Sovereign Press had it on sale at GenCon Indy and Dragon*Con and it's been one of my favorite books to work on so far, especially since I started with Dragonlance back when DL1 and the novels were first released. I think this would suit Inconsequenti-AL's needs perfectly, but then I'm very biased. Cheers, Cam [/QUOTE]
